Transaction d4e87a1c51df2304d004049489eeabc3a734cde709e79ebda2721f4410b0747d

1 Input
1 Outputs
  • d4e87a1c51df2304d004049489eeabc3a734cde709e79ebda2721f4410b0747d:0
  • value  3378975
    address  1HC94cPfTweDySexixvrnz2PJcdxRFfehQ